the width of a rectangle is 4cm and the length is 8 cm if both the width and the length are increased by equal measures, the area of the rectangle is increased by 64 cm 2. find the length and width of the larger rectangle

3 answers

(4+x)(8+x) = 4*8 + 64
x^2+12x-64 = 0
(x-4)(x+16) = 0

x = 4
So, the rectangle is
8x12 with area 96 (32+64)
